Which precedent was set by President George Washington during his first term in office?

History
1 answer:
Nadya [2.5K]3 years ago
8 0
George Washington was the first  president, so basically everything he did was a precedent. However, some of the things on the list are not some things that the did and the right answer is B., appointing a cabinet
